Abstract
As part of the ongoing DOE/RMTC \"National MPC&A Element\" under the U.S. DOE MPC&A Training Program and in order to provide a basis for training of Russian MPC&A specialists the Training Course \"Vulnerability Assessment Fundamentals\" was developed and later it was modified. The course involves general approach to vulnerability issue, physical protection and control and accounting aspects, tour to hypothetical Russian facility instead US one. Process of development required coordination between LLNL, SNL, PNNL and IPPE experts and instructors to bridge a gap between two parts of MPC&A Program to the vulnerability issue. The purpose of this paper is to discuss the approach to VA issues for training in Russia including the objectives and lessons learned at RMTC.
